Transaction 63f4e46156e0f7756e095c99e0a2ecb87f59289894dc5b3b9580e9ec99758950
1 Input
1 Output
-
63f4e46156e0f7756e095c99e0a2ecb87f59289894dc5b3b9580e9ec99758950:0
- value
- 2575076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 159155bcaebf857f5ab33268ff03776ec0a64793 OP_EQUAL
- address
- 33f4DcqsSGWovK3LQiy4kF9RC9z8sXs3mX